Last month the Service Women’s Action Network (SWAN) released their report, The Mental Wellness Needs of Military Women: Community Driven Solutions. Through a series of focus groups, they identified the following policy recommendations:
- Provide gender-specific mental wellness assessments with feedback and recommended care options during transition and demobilization activities.
- Develop women-specific transition and demobilization services.
- Increase access to appropriately trained counselors/therapists in DOD and the VA.
- Provide funding for alternative therapies like meditation, yoga, massage therapy, and acupuncture.
- Establish social support groups/networks for military women.
- Improve resource access via a single, cross-community resource site.
